Bernard L. Cowling, 88

Bernard L. Cowling, 88, of Evansville IN, formerly of Mt. Carmel, Illinois, passed away Friday, February 19, 2021at 9:30 a.m. at St. Vincent Hospital in Evansville IN due to health complications.

He was born July 14, 1932 the son of Marion and Helen (Lambert) Cowling, Sr. in Wabash County, IL. He married Phyllis R. Howell and they had forty-nine years together before her death.

Bernard was a member of the Free Methodist Church. From his teen years and into adult life he taught teen and adult Sunday School classes. He was a support for his wife in all the children ministries of the church.

He sang as a teen and in early adult years was song evangelist for many revivals in surrounding churches.  He was also a soloist in many churches in Mt. Carmel and surrounding towns. He was also soloist for many weddings and funerals.

Bernard retired from Pacific Press and Shear Company in Mt. Carmel after more than thirty years of service.

He was preceded in death by his wife of forty-nine years, Phyllis; his parents Marion and Helen Cowling; his brothers Bob Lambert and Marion Cowling, Jr. and sister Lois Garner.

Surviving are his daughter Angela and her husband Terry Adkins and his son Mark Cowling;; grandchildren, Melissa Adkins, Jacob Cowling; great grandsons James and Liam Cowling; and sisters Phyllis Smith and Wanda Riseman.
